Title: Inventor Nagaraju Ingurthi: Pioneering Innovations in Battery Technology
Introduction
Nagaraju Ingurthi, a notable inventor based in Bengaluru, India, has made significant strides in the field of battery technology. With a total of six patents to his name, his contributions focus primarily on enhancing the longevity and performance of battery systems.
Latest Patents
Among his latest innovations are critical advancements in battery management systems. One of his patents, titled "Systems and methods to improve battery pack shelf-life," details a comprehensive battery system designed to optimize its functionality. This system includes a management component that adjusts operational parameters based on real-time analysis, ensuring the battery remains efficient and prolonging its shelf-life.
Another significant patent, "Method to enhance the life of a lithium battery," showcases a sophisticated battery-charging mechanism. This system is capable of detecting load levels and adjusting charging protocols accordingly, enabling the battery to reach a high voltage when necessary, thus improving its overall durability and performance.
Career Highlights
Nagaraju Ingurthi is currently associated with Schneider Electric IT Corporation, a leader in energy management and automation. His role in this company has allowed him to apply his innovative ideas within a global framework, focusing on developing cutting-edge battery technologies.
